DBA: Team Mookie
Legal name: 5050 Foundation
EIN 86-2202687 · Snapshot of IRS recognition, filing currency, financial health, and governance.
The foundation organizes, operates, and maintains integrated programs of basketball instruction and activities available to boys and girls in grades nine through twelve in a manner that firmly implants the spirit of competition and the virtues of good sportsmanship, discipline, teamwork, honesty, loyalty, courage, and respect in the programs' participants, and that develops enthusiastic support for basketball among students, parents, and players by, among other activities, teaching the advance fundamentals of basketball to the programs' participants, promoting excellence in basketball by developing a coordinated effort amounts its various programs, providing a pathway for secondary educational scholarships through athletics and academics, and competing and excelling in amateur athletic union basketball tournaments.
